Form INC-22: Complete Guide to Notice of Situation or Change of Situation of Registered Office
Form INC-22 is the web form filed with the Registrar of Companies (RoC) to give notice of the situation, or change of situation, of a company’s registered office. It is governed by Sections 12(2) and 12(4) of the Companies Act, 2013 read with Rules 25 and 27 of the Companies (Incorporation) Rules, 2014.
Note: INC-22 is also used to verify the registered office address where it was not furnished at the time of incorporation (SPICe+ Part B) — this must be done within 30 days of incorporation.
Who Should File INC-22 / When is it Filed
- Verification of registered office post incorporation, where the address was not provided in SPICe+ Part B (within 30 days of incorporation)
- Change of registered office within the local limits of the same city/town/village
- Change in RoC within the same state, or change of state (outside the jurisdiction of the existing RoC)
Important Checkpoints Before Filing
- Applicant must be registered on the MCA portal, and the company must have a valid CIN
- Business user must be associated with the company, or authorised to e-file on its behalf
- DSC of the signatory must be valid, registered on the MCA portal against the DIN/PAN/Membership number provided
- For resubmission: application (with linked forms, if any) must be in Application History, and T+15 days (T = date marked ‘Resubmission Required’) must not have elapsed
- The company must not be flagged for filing INC-22A [ACTIVE] — except when INC-22 itself is filed for “Verification of Registered office post incorporation”
- No other INC-22 should be pending against the CIN
- On approval of a change in state/RoC, a new CIN is generated; no further webform can be filed against the new CIN while a shifting-of-office INC-22 is still pending
- No prosecution/inquiry/inspection/investigation should be pending against the company for change of state or RoC filings
Step-by-Step Filing Process
Option 1: Via MCA Services Menu
- Access MCA homepage and log in with valid credentials
- Select MCA Services → E-Filing → Company Forms Download
- Navigate to the header “Reporting / Change of Registered Office Address”
- Access “Notice of situation or change of situation of registered office (INC-22)”
- Enter Company Information (CIN auto-populated for company users; searchable for professionals; dropdown for other business users)
- Fill up the application
- Optionally save as draft (enabled once CIN is entered)
- Submit the webform and note the SRN
- Affix DSC
- Upload the DSC-affixed PDF on MCA portal
- Pay Fees (within 15 days of SRN generation for upload, and 7 days of upload for payment, or due date + 2 days, whichever is earlier)
- Receive acknowledgement
Option 2: Via MCA Search Bar
Search “INC-22” on the MCA homepage and proceed from Company Information entry onward.
Field-Level Instructions
Field 2: Purpose of Filing the Form
Selecting ‘Change in RoC within the same state’ or ‘Change in state outside the jurisdiction of existing RoC’ enables and requires the “New RoC Name” field, which must differ from the existing RoC.
Declaration Field
Where the purpose is ‘Verification of registered office post incorporation of company’, the declaration must be signed by a person named in the Articles as authorised, and the date entered must be ≥ date of incorporation and ≤ system date.
Mandatory Attachments
| Attachment | Mandatory? |
|---|---|
| Proof of registered office address (conveyance/lease deed/rent agreement, with standard NOC if leased/rented) | Mandatory |
| Copies of utility bills (not older than 2 months) | Mandatory |
| Photograph of the registered office (external building and interior, showing a Director/KMP who has affixed DSC) | Mandatory |
| Optional attachments (up to 5) | Optional |
- Format: PDF or JPG; each attachment up to 2 MB
Signing Requirements
- Digitally signed by a Director / Manager / Company Secretary
- Certificate by Practicing Professional is optional in certain cases; where obtained, the CA/CS/CMA (whole-time practice) must provide membership/certificate of practice number
Fee Structure
Normal Fee — Companies with Share Capital
| Nominal Share Capital (INR) | Fee (INR) |
|---|---|
| Less than 1,00,000 | 200 |
| 1,00,000 to 4,99,999 | 300 |
| 5,00,000 to 24,99,999 | 400 |
| 25,00,000 to 99,99,999 | 500 |
| 1,00,00,000 or more | 600 |
Companies without share capital: ₹200
Additional (Delay) Fee
| Period of Delay | Additional Fee |
|---|---|
| Up to 30 days | 2× normal fee |
| More than 30 up to 60 days | 4× normal fee |
| More than 60 up to 90 days | 6× normal fee |
| More than 90 up to 180 days | 10× normal fee |
| More than 180 days | 12× normal fee |
For an IFSC company, additional fee applies only after 60 days of the change; the due date for delay computation is still Event Date + 29 days.
Processing Mode
Form INC-22 is processed in Non-STP mode — every filing is reviewed manually by the Registrar.
On approval of a change in State or RoC jurisdiction, a system-generated Certificate of Shifting of Registered Office is issued and emailed to the user.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1. When must INC-22 be filed if the registered office was not disclosed at incorporation? Within 30 days of incorporation, as “Verification of registered office post incorporation.”
Q2. Does a change of registered office ever change the company’s CIN? Yes — where the change is to a different RoC (same state or a different state), a new CIN is generated on approval.
Q3. Is INC-22 processed automatically (STP)? No, it is always Non-STP and manually reviewed by the RoC.
Q4. What documents are compulsory for INC-22? Proof of the registered office address, recent utility bills (under 2 months old), and a photograph of the office showing a director/KMP who has digitally signed the form.
Q5. Can INC-22 be filed if the company is flagged for INC-22A (ACTIVE)? Generally no, unless the INC-22 filing itself is for verification of the registered office post-incorporation.
Q6. What happens on approval of a change in RoC jurisdiction? A system-generated Certificate of Shifting of Registered Office is issued and emailed to the applicant.
